Languages

Preparing children for life in the international community, we
begin by teaching French to all children at age 3. At this young
age children learn to tackle the language with keenness and
spontaneity. In addition, Spanish and German are offered as
extra-curricular subjects.
In Year 6, all children have the opportunity to take part in an
exciting five-day residential trip to Normandy, in France. The
visit consolidates the children's language learning and includes
visits to cultural and historical sites such as the Bayeux
Tapestry, Mont St Michel and the D-Day landing beaches.
